Logitech is well known for its range of keyboards, mouse and other accessories. The firm also has a home camera range dubbed Circle. The product line includes the Circle and Circle 2 cameras. Right now, a new product known as Logitech Circle View camera has been unveiled.

In terms of the specs, the Circle View is almost similar to its predecessor, the Circle 2. However, the design is quite different as the View’s camera housing has been completely redesigned. Also, the new model relies solely on Apple’s smart home system to function. Logitech Circle View camera

The Circle View is capable of recording 1080p videos and has a wide 180-degree field of view. The camera can capture infrared footage at night up to 15 feet away. The camera only supports WiFi 2.4GHz.

As regards working with Apple’s HomeKit smart home system, the camera is capable of streaming videos, send alerts about animals, people, and vehicles, and store recordings in iCloud if you are on a plan with enough storage. The major hardware change is in the design as it features a regular camera housing unlike the Circle 2 which uses a modular design. The camera housing has a sleek, black design and metal base. The camera also has an IP64 weatherproof rating making it suitable for use outdoors. The power cable is integrated and there’s no battery option, but it connects via USB so you might be able to sub in a power bank if you want to use it somewhere without a plug.Logitech Circle View camera

Perhaps, the feature that might interest buyers the most is the inclusion of a pair of nice privacy features to the camera. The first one is the ability to tilt the camera downwards to face its base so that you can easily block it from seeing anything. The second is a hardware button on the back that lets you shut off the camera and microphone so nothing is being monitored.

Logitech Circle View will be sold by Logitech and Apple later this month. It comes with a $160 price tag.
